From November 10 to 12, ImageNation meets Paris, the city that saw the birth of photography almost two centuries ago. Thanks to the many festivals and fairs which are frequently held in the French capital, Paris is, more than ever, the crossroads of the new trends. Over all, the Mois de la Photo and Paris Photo have seen attracting to themselves important private and institutional collectors, art enthusiasts and some of the most famous art gallery owners from all over the world. Along with this, during Paris Photo days, the city becomes an ideal stage for the photographic works of the most interesting international artists in dialogue with the audience.
The exhibition, curated by Martin Vegas and conceived for Paris, will be attended by 80 authors from 35 different countries, who will present works of great visual impact, some already showcased in the previous ImageNation exhibitions and others, unedited, thought to...enrich the artistic proposal of DeFactory collective. All the artworks are on sale. As for the affordable art fairs, the works are offered for sale at more affordable prices than other contemporary art fairs.
